Product Description: The use of PVC coated wire processing, where the line is arranged tightly, or produce according to customer requirements. The products are mainly used in the binding and manor garden ornaments, the finished product is very beautiful and neat, the product is easy to use,the price is very cheap. It is the product of choice for most people, the wire diameter size in the range 0.30mm-6.0mm.

Q:I was looking at the wiring of my current thermostat and I want to know why it's wired the way it is...The yellow wire was wrapped around the white terminal and the yellow terminal. And the white wire was wrapped the around the Orange terminal. The red and green wires were each wrapped around their respective terminals. And the blue wire wasn't connected to anything. Why would the electrician have wrapped the yellow wire around 2 terminals? Is that normal? Also, I tried installing a new thermostat but the heating is not working. The fan works but it just blows room temperature air. The new thermostat only had 4 terminals for R, Y, W, G. I connected the wires I had to their respective terminals. However, I think it may not be working because I have a probably have a heat pump. Any Ideas why else it might not be working? Thanks a lot!
Yeah it sounds like you have a heat pump and it is wired VERY basically. Your new thermostat will not work because it has no O terminal. You will have to buy a heat pump t-stat then wire it the same way your old one was and it should work fine. In other words Red to R and Rh if it has one, Green to G, Yellow to Y *AND* W, and White to O. Basically what's being done the way your old t-stat was wired is the compressor is being brought on in heat or cool and the white wire on O is switching your reversing valve for cooling mode. The way you have the new one wired is just going to switch the reversing valve and turn the fan on and won't bring the compressor on when the heat is called to run. If your system has backup heat, that extra blue wire could be used to bring the backup heat on if it is re-wired to do so. If your going to have it re-wired I would change the wiring so blue was the reversing valve and white was the backup heat. This would require re-wiring both indoor and outdoor units if it is a split system or re-wiring the package unit if it is that type. Or if you really want it done right have new thermostat wiring run and have it wired properly for a heat pump. If you don't want to go through all of that just buy a heat pump stat and wire it like your old stat.

Q:How do electric and other companies decide on strung wires in consideration of snowfall?
The spec on the wires includes enough strength to handle reasonable loads, such as snow and wind and ice. Actually snow is a very light load, compared to ice and wind. Usually they are a steel core with aluminum around it. The aluminum handles the current, the steel the mechanical loads.

Q:I have seen 2 wire detectors and horn strobes, and 4 wire detectors and horn strobes. What is the difference? The 2 wires are cheaper.
In 2-wire systems the power and the detector signal are multiplexed onto 2 wires. The detector has to have circuitry to extract the power and multiplex the signal onto the wires, making them slightly more complex. In 4-wire systems the power is separate from the signal, unless there is more than one signal from the detector (i.e. smoke heat). It could be 2 wires for power and 2 wires for a single signal (i.e. smoke), or 1 wire for power, 1 wire for smoke, and 1 wire for heat, with the 4th wire being common to all 3. .
Q:what gauge wires should i use for my 12'' alpine typr r SWR-1242D?
For the speaker wire going from the amp to the speaker? Try to stay above 16 gauge, I use 12 gauge as over-kill. It costs like 12 cents more per foot and is completely worth it. For the power wire going from the battery to the amp? Use no thinner than 4 gauge power and ground wire assuming your only pushing a single Type-R. Good Luck!
